在MySQL中启用了Localhost连接.
但是远程(我的笔记本电脑)访问被禁用
Can't connect to MySQL server on "host" (10061)`.
Run Code Online (Sandbox Code Playgroud)
我的端口总是打开3306.
这是我的配置文件(/etc/mysql/my.cnf):
#bind-address 0.0.0.0
!includedir /etc/mysql/conf.d/
!includedir /etc/mysql/mysql.conf.d/
Run Code Online (Sandbox Code Playgroud)
而MySQL的状态是:
mysql start/running, process 15204
Run Code Online (Sandbox Code Playgroud) 我是laravel的新手.
现在我使用migrate命令创建一个表,但该字段的长度不适用.Laravel不提供此选项.?
以下是我的代码:
$table->increments('id')->length(11);
$table->dateTime('created_time');
$table->integer('bank_id')->length(11);
$table->tinyInteger('is_black')->length(1);
Run Code Online (Sandbox Code Playgroud)
字段的长度is_black应为1,但实际上生成为4.如何解决此问题?
任何建议或意见将不胜感激.
先感谢您
我正在尝试部署我的无服务器应用程序。但是有如下问题。
An error occurred: ApiGatewayResourceServicesServiceidVar - A sibling ({id}) of this resource already has a variable path part -- only one is allowed
Run Code Online (Sandbox Code Playgroud)
下面是我的代码。
updateApplication:
handler: handler.updateApplication
memorySize: 3008
description: Update application
timeout: 30
events:
- http:
path: services/{serviceId}/applications/{applicationId}
method: post
cors: true
authorizer: authorize
request:
parameters:
paths:
serviceId: true
applicationId: true
Run Code Online (Sandbox Code Playgroud)
任何意见或建议将不胜感激。先感谢您。
我正在使用Codeigniter3并且在查询时遇到问题
该变量的默认值day是14。我想将下面的 sql 查询转换为下面的 codeigniter 模型。
(CONVERT_TZ(CreateTime,'+0:00','+9:00') > DATE_ADD( CONVERT_TZ(NOW(),'+0:00','+9:00') , INTERVAL -".$day." DAY )
OR CONVERT_TZ(CreateTime,'+0:00','+9:00') > DATE_ADD( CONVERT_TZ(NOW(),'+0:00','+9:00') , INTERVAL -".$day." DAY ) )
Run Code Online (Sandbox Code Playgroud)
这是我写的模型,它给出了错误
$where["CONVERT_TZ(CreateTime,'+0:00','+9:00') > DATE_ADD( CONVERT_TZ(NOW(),'+0:00','+9:00'),"] = "INTERVAL -".$day." DAY";
foreach ($where as $key => $value) {
$this->db->where($key,$value);
}
Run Code Online (Sandbox Code Playgroud) 我是 Laravel 的新手
我有post一张桌子,这张桌子有 10 列。
所以我想在模型 Laravel 中获取所有列名 这个功能已经工作了吗?
还是我必须自己做??
任何建议或建议将不胜感激。
先感谢您
我是 laravel 新手,我的 laravel 版本是 5.5
在我的路线文件中。我在类中调用Segment方法Request
像下面这样:
var_dump(Request::segment(1));
Run Code Online (Sandbox Code Playgroud)
然后它返回这个消息
Non-static method Illuminate\Http\Request::segment() should not be called statically
Run Code Online (Sandbox Code Playgroud)
那么...我需要创建新Request实例吗?
或者有没有更有效的方法来实现我想要的?
任何建议或意见将不胜感激。
先感谢您
我是vue.js的新手.我正在使用2.5.13版本.
我正在尝试访问data组件文件脚本中的变量.但这给了我一个undefined信息.
组件中的Id属性返回正确的值,但在脚本内部,它将返回undefined.
如果我想使用该变量,我需要做什么?
以下是我的app.js代码
import App from './components/App.vue';
new Vue(Vue.util.extend({
router,
data : {
test : 1
},
}, App))
.$mount('#root');
Run Code Online (Sandbox Code Playgroud)
而且bleow是我的App组件代码
<template>
<div id="app" :data-id="test">
</div>
</template>
<script>
console.log(this.data);
</script>
Run Code Online (Sandbox Code Playgroud) 我正在使用Laravel 5.5,我想通过加入具有一对多关系的表来显示数据列表。
目前,我是通过遍历循环并进行查询以检索数据来实现的。我认为这种方式效率很低,因为如果我要显示1000行数据记录,则必须经过1000次循环才能以一对多关系附加其他数据。
我正在考虑使用缓存来解决此问题,但它似乎无法解决基本问题。
为了获得更多的理解,我共享了一些想要加入的表,如下所示。
发布表
| id | comment_id | status |
|----|------------|--------|
| 1 | 1 | 0 |
| 2 | 2 | 0 |
| 3 | 3 | 1 |
| 4 | 4 | 0 |
| 5 | 5 | 1 |
| 6 | 6 | 1 |
Run Code Online (Sandbox Code Playgroud)
评论表
| id | order_id | content |
|----|----------|----------|
| 1 | 1 | hi |
| 2 | 1 | hellow |
| …Run Code Online (Sandbox Code Playgroud) laravel ×4
mysql ×3
laravel-5 ×2
aws-lambda ×1
codeigniter ×1
javascript ×1
laravel-5.5 ×1
php ×1
serverless ×1
ubuntu ×1
vue.js ×1
vuejs2 ×1